In case you’re having problems with the Travel Tracker or your Travel Tracker is not recording your travel route properly, here are some tips:

Please also note, that our app requests the location from your smartphone. If your smartphone cannot retrieve the location, the FindPenguins app also can't.
Troubleshooting:
- Please make sure the Travel Tracker is turned to ON for the correct trip. To check this, navigate to your travel profile, tap the tracker icon in the top menu, then check if the correct trip is selected.
- Please check the end date of the trip, the tracker is turned on for. If the end date lays back a few days, the app does not record new waypoints. You will receive various notifications before this happens. If no end date is set, you can ignore this bullet.
- Make sure your phone does not run in “Low power mode“ (iOS) and that the ”Battery saver” (Android) is turned off.
- Use Google Maps/Apple Maps navigation: If your Travel Tracker is turned to ON for the correct trip, but your map still stays empty, please turn on Google Maps/Apple Maps navigation for at least 30min on your next drive. Of course you need to leave our Travel Tracker turned on. After trying this, check your map again. Please note that the tracking works offline, but you need an internet connection to update your map!
- If your route line is inaccurate or there are only few waypoints, your phone has trouble finding your location. Turning off flight mode helps! Also try to keep your phone at a position with a clear view of the sky (if possible).
